Healthcare Assistant Jobs in Massachusetts: Frequently Asked Questions

Which companies sponsor visas for healthcare assistants in Massachusetts?

The largest sponsors for healthcare assistant roles in Massachusetts include Mass General Brigham, Beth Israel Deaconess Medical Center, Boston Medical Center, UMass Memorial Health, and Baystate Health. These health systems have established immigration support processes and regularly file work visa petitions for clinical support staff. Community health centers in the Greater Boston area also sponsor, though less frequently than major academic medical centers.

Which visa types are most common for healthcare assistant roles in Massachusetts?

The H-1B visa is the most common visa for healthcare assistants whose roles qualify as specialty occupations requiring a bachelor's degree in a relevant field. The TN visa is available to Canadian and Mexican nationals in qualifying healthcare classifications. Some healthcare assistants enter on J-1 visa exchange visitor programs through hospital-affiliated training programs. Eligibility depends on the specific duties, required credentials, and the employer's legal assessment of the role.

Which cities in Massachusetts have the most healthcare assistant sponsorship jobs?

Boston has the highest concentration of healthcare assistant sponsorship opportunities, driven by its cluster of academic medical centers and teaching hospitals in the Longwood Medical Area. Worcester is the next largest market, anchored by UMass Memorial Medical Center. Springfield, with Baystate Health as the regional anchor, and Lowell, which hosts several community health centers, also see regular sponsorship activity for clinical support roles.

Are there any state-specific considerations for healthcare assistants seeking visa sponsorship in Massachusetts?

Massachusetts requires healthcare assistants to meet state-specific certification and background check requirements, which employers factor into their hiring timelines for sponsored candidates. The state's high volume of academic medical centers creates a pipeline from programs at Harvard, Tufts, and UMass into entry-level clinical roles. Prevailing wage requirements under H-1B rules are calculated based on Massachusetts wage data, which tends to reflect the state's higher cost of living compared to national averages.

What is the prevailing wage for sponsored healthcare assistant jobs in Massachusetts?

U.S. employers sponsoring a visa must pay at least the prevailing wage, which is what workers in the same role, area, and experience level typically earn. The Department of Labor sets this rate to make sure companies aren't hiring foreign workers simply because they'd accept lower pay than a U.S. worker. It varies by job title, location, and experience. You can look up current prevailing wage rates for any occupation and location using the OFLC Wage Search page.
